數(shù)據(jù)庫應用場景有哪些 數(shù)據(jù)庫技術主要在哪些方面應用?
數(shù)據(jù)庫技術主要在哪些方面應用?用于建立、使用和維護數(shù)據(jù)庫,稱為DBMS。它管理和控制數(shù)據(jù)庫,以確保數(shù)據(jù)庫的安全性和完整性。用戶通過DBMS訪問數(shù)據(jù)庫中的數(shù)據(jù),數(shù)據(jù)庫管理員也通過DBMS對數(shù)據(jù)庫進行維護
數(shù)據(jù)庫技術主要在哪些方面應用?
用于建立、使用和維護數(shù)據(jù)庫,稱為DBMS。
它管理和控制數(shù)據(jù)庫,以確保數(shù)據(jù)庫的安全性和完整性。用戶通過DBMS訪問數(shù)據(jù)庫中的數(shù)據(jù),數(shù)據(jù)庫管理員也通過DBMS對數(shù)據(jù)庫進行維護。它提供了多種功能,使多個應用程序和用戶可以在同一時間或不同時間以不同的方式建立、修改和查詢數(shù)據(jù)庫。
數(shù)據(jù)庫應用系統(tǒng)的作用是什么?
1. 數(shù)據(jù)庫的作用:數(shù)據(jù)庫是計算機應用系統(tǒng)中一種特殊的數(shù)據(jù)資源管理系統(tǒng)。
(1)實現(xiàn)數(shù)據(jù)共享
數(shù)據(jù)共享包括所有用戶可以同時訪問數(shù)據(jù)庫中的數(shù)據(jù),用戶可以通過接口以各種方式使用數(shù)據(jù)庫,并提供數(shù)據(jù)共享。
(2)減少數(shù)據(jù)冗余
與文件系統(tǒng)相比,由于數(shù)據(jù)庫實現(xiàn)了數(shù)據(jù)共享,避免了用戶建立自己的應用文件。它減少了大量重復數(shù)據(jù),減少了數(shù)據(jù)冗余,保持了數(shù)據(jù)的一致性。
(3)數(shù)據(jù)獨立性
數(shù)據(jù)獨立性包括邏輯獨立性(數(shù)據(jù)庫和應用程序的邏輯結構相互獨立)和物理獨立性(數(shù)據(jù)物理結構的變化不影響數(shù)據(jù)的邏輯結構)。
(4)數(shù)據(jù)集中控制
在文件管理模式下,數(shù)據(jù)處于分散狀態(tài),不同用戶或同一用戶不同處理的文件之間沒有關系。利用數(shù)據(jù)庫對數(shù)據(jù)進行集中控制和管理,用數(shù)據(jù)模型表示各種數(shù)據(jù)的組織和關系。
(5)數(shù)據(jù)一致性和可維護性,確保數(shù)據(jù)的安全性和可靠性
主要包括:安全控制、完整性控制和并發(fā)控制,允許在同一時間段內(nèi)多次訪問數(shù)據(jù),防止用戶之間的異常交互。
(6)故障恢復
數(shù)據(jù)庫管理系統(tǒng)提供了一套及時發(fā)現(xiàn)和修復故障的方法,防止數(shù)據(jù)被破壞。數(shù)據(jù)庫系統(tǒng)可以盡快恢復。數(shù)據(jù)庫系統(tǒng)的故障可能是物理或邏輯錯誤。例如,系統(tǒng)誤操作導致的數(shù)據(jù)錯誤。
簡單易用的數(shù)據(jù)庫哪個比較好?
1. 數(shù)據(jù)量太大,比如數(shù)億。使用Oracle。數(shù)億數(shù)據(jù)的優(yōu)勢對于甲骨文來說是輕量級的,不需要過多的優(yōu)化配置。缺點是安裝麻煩,啟動慢。
2. 數(shù)據(jù)量很大,比如上千萬的數(shù)據(jù)。使用PostgreSQL,也就是眾所周知的標桿Oracle,可以處理數(shù)千萬的數(shù)據(jù),而且也很容易學習和使用。
3. 數(shù)據(jù)量一般,如百萬級。使用MySQL,MySQL可以快速處理這個級別的數(shù)據(jù)量。
4. 數(shù)據(jù)量小,比如不到10萬,SQLite和access都可以。
以上是基于單表操作的數(shù)據(jù)量。你可以從中選擇。